Ski Tip Lodge, Bed and Breakfast
East Keystone
One of the original buildings in Keystone and once a stagecoach stop, Ski Tip now serves as an intimate bed & breakfast with unending charm. Stay for an experience you won't find anywhere else. Dine in for an incredible treat.
